Windows 20h1 warning


Recommended Posts

Seems the workaround with replacing dll system ( DWMcore ) from previous builds ( see topics about )  doesn't work under imminent W10 May update ( windows 19041 aka 20h1 / 2004 ) and can brick your system at boot doing that .
